Langal Dihi is a Rural village located in Keshpur, Paschim-medinipur, West-bengal.

The total population of Langal Dihi is 900.

Langal Dihi village comprises 169 households.

The literacy rate in Langal Dihi is 75.8%. Among the literate population of 584, there are 351 literate males and 233 literate females.

In Langal Dihi, there are 482 males and 418 females, with a sex ratio of 867 females per 1000 males.

There are 130 children (14.4% of population), comprising 61 boys and 69 girls.

The total number of workers in Langal Dihi is 246, with 236 main workers and 10 marginal workers.

Langal Dihi is located in West-bengal state, Paschim-medinipur district, and falls under Keshp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 338284 and LGD code is 338284.
